Togrilcha Khan was born 1263 to Mengu-Timur Khan (c1245-1280) and died 1291 of unspecified causes.
Togrilcha was one of the Genghisid princes that overthrew Tuda-Mengu (r.1280–1287). Later, he was executed by Toqta. Toqta took Togrilcha's wife and sent his son Uzbek to exile in a distant region of the Golden Horde
